Transaction f4cfaa1f0595ae08233c82388c4824aada44ac84bc5c922073b348cc28e14e05
1 Input
1 Output
-
f4cfaa1f0595ae08233c82388c4824aada44ac84bc5c922073b348cc28e14e05:0
- value
- 513887
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b42917f4202799bbbef793455e3eacfec576212a OP_EQUAL
- address
- 3J7cnJcQhxSbr6RjbgJQrcS7oaS4FCVhie